Which of the following statement(s) is(are) TRUE about fluoroquinolone drugs?(A) They contain quinolone ring(s)(B) They inhibit RNA polymerase(C) They bind to bacterial topoisomerase(D) They bind to 23S rRNA within the 50S ribosome subunit
Solution
(A) True - Fluoroquinolones do contain a quinolone ring. This is a central part of their chemical structure.
(B) False - Fluoroquinolones do not inhibit RNA polymerase. They work by inhibiting bacterial DNA gyrase and topoisomerase IV, which are necessary for bacterial DNA replication, transcription, repair, and recombination.
(C) True - As mentioned above, fluoroquinolones bind to bacterial topoisomerase IV and DNA gyrase (topoisomerase II), inhibiting DNA replication and transcription.
(D) False - Fluoroquinolones do not bind to 23S rRNA within the 50S ribosome subunit. This is the mechanism of action for a different class of antibiotics, the macrolides.
